1 definition by Periphery23

The act of screaming your own name in the bedroom upon climaxing.
Tiffany: omg Scott had the biggest egotistical orgasm ever last night.
Brandy:wow what a douche
viết bởi Periphery23 11 Tháng bảy, 2011
11 2